What is PayID and Why It Matters for Australian Casino Fans
PayID is a simple, address‑based payment system created by the Australian Payments Network. Instead of memorising long BSB and account numbers, you use an easy‑to‑remember identifier – usually an email address or phone number – that points straight to your bank account.
In the world of online gambling, speed and reliability are king. When a casino supports PayID, deposits can be processed in seconds and withdrawals often hit your bank account the same day. That instant‑payout feel is a major draw for Aussie players who don’t want to wait days for their winnings.
How to Register and Verify Your Account Using PayID
Getting started with a PayID casino is almost as quick as the payment itself. First, choose a licensed Australian casino that lists PayID among its deposit methods. Click “Sign‑up”, fill in your basic details – name, DOB, address – and you’ll be prompted to add a payment method.
When you select PayID, you’ll be asked for the identifier (e.g., your email). The casino sends a verification code to that address, which you enter to confirm ownership. After the first deposit, most sites require KYC (Know Your Customer) checks: a photo of your ID and a utility bill. This step protects you and the operator from fraud, and it usually takes a few hours if you upload clear images.

Security, Licensing and Responsible Gambling
When you hand over banking details, security is non‑negotiable. PayID uses the same infrastructure as the Australian banking system, which means transactions are protected by the same fraud‑prevention layers that guard your everyday bank transfers.
Look for a casino that holds an Australian licence (e.g., from the Northern Territory or Western Australia) or a reputable offshore licence from Malta or the UK. These regulators enforce strict standards on player protection, random‑number‑generator testing, and dispute resolution.
Responsible gambling tools are also a must. Good sites offer deposit limits, loss limits, self‑exclusion options, and direct links to help organisations like Gambling Help Online. Using these tools helps you keep the fun in check and prevents the occasional “just one more spin” spiral.
Common Pitfalls and How to Avoid Them
Even with a fast payment method like PayID, new players can stumble into avoidable problems. Here are the most frequent issues and practical ways to sidestep them:
- Skipping the verification step. You might think you can withdraw instantly, but most casinos block payouts until KYC is complete.
- Ignoring wagering requirements. A huge bonus looks great until you realise the 40x condition forces you to play high‑variance slots you don’t enjoy.
- Choosing a casino without a clear withdrawal policy. Some sites hide fees or limit PayID withdrawals to a weekly batch – read the terms before you deposit.
- Using the wrong PayID identifier. Double‑check you entered the exact email or phone number linked to your bank; a typo can send funds to a dead‑end.
By staying aware of these traps, you’ll keep the focus on fun and fast payouts rather than administrative headaches.
